Twilio incident

SIP Registration Failure on iOS Bria Softphone

Notice Resolved View vendor source →

Twilio experienced a notice incident on May 4, 2026, lasting 1h 50m. The incident has been resolved; the full update timeline is below.

Update timeline

  1. identified May 04, 2026, 08:03 AM UTC

    We are currently investigating a service disruption that is causing SIP registration failures with 503/32008 errors on iOS Bria Softphone, while the same configurations work on PC and Android devices. Teams are working to deploy a fix. The current workaround is to use a PC or Android device for SIP registration. We expect to provide another update in 2 hours or as soon as more information becomes available.

  2. resolved May 04, 2026, 09:54 AM UTC

    Following a thorough investigation, we can confirm that Twilio’s services are operating as expected. The SIP registration issue appears to be specific to the interaction between Bria iOS and the Twilio registrar. No action is required for other platforms, and Twilio infrastructure is fully functional.
